Chickenpox cases in recent time have increased in Agona West Municipality. The study showed that
chickenpox is persistent in the municipality with R0 = 2. The stability analysis of disease free and endemic
equilibrium point of chickenpox transmission without vaccination was estimated to be a centre. Chickenpox
in the Municipality can be prevented by reducing the rate at which people are exposed to the disease.
Sensitivity analysis of the SEIR model showed that the latency rate was more sensitive to the model than
the transmission rate ( ) and the recovery rate ().
